Table-1.
Fecal egg count reduction test and lower limits of 95% confidence level calculated on the basis of individual animal’s egg counts before and after treatment on the same sheep using method of Kochapakdee et al. [27]. FECRT%=100 × (1−(T2/T1).
| Study site | Anthelmintic used | FEC1 (Range) | FEC2 (Range) | FECRT% | Lower limit of 95% confidence | Interpretation of results |
|---|---|---|---|---|---|---|
| Sekh | BZ | 1940 (1455-2425) | 80 (60-100) | 96 | 93 | Suspected resistance |
| LEV | 2080 (1560-2600) | 150 (112-187) | 94 | 90 | Suspected resistance | |
| ML | 2030 (1522-2537) | 120 (90-150) | 96 | 90 | Suspected resistance | |
| Control | 2080 (1560-2200) | 2060 (1840-2560) | - | - | - | |
| Capr | BZ | 1790 (895-3580) | 200 (100-400) | 92 | 85 | Resistant |
| LEV | 1660 (830-3320) | 130 (65-260) | 93 | 88 | Resistant | |
| ML | 1840 (920-3680) | 120 (60-240) | 92 | 90 | Suspected resistance | |
| Control | 1750 (1430-2080) | 1940 (1850-2300) | - | - | - | |
| W/berg | BZ | 2840 (2200-3500) | 1300 (400-2300) | 56 | 40 | Resistant |
| LEV | 2960 (1300-5000) | 580 (200-900) | 79 | 72 | Resistant | |
| ML | 4440 (2200-7200) | 1340 (0-2000) | 65 | 50 | Resistant | |
| Control | 1570 (1410-1600) | 1580 (1380-1670) | - | - | - | |
| Mopani | BZ | 1960 (500-5000) | 620 (300-880) | 47 | 26 | Resistant |
| LEV | 1620 (400-2300) | 480 (100-900) | 70 | 61 | Resistant | |
| ML | 1280 (500-2400) | 320 (100-900) | 72 | 51 | Resistant | |
| Control | 1180 (850-1250) | 1180 (900-1250) | - | - | - | |
| Vhembe | BZ | 2660 (500-4400) | 340 (0-1000) | 89 | 82 | Resistant |
| LEV | 2525 (400-7800) | 50 (0-500) | 90 | 78 | Suspected resistance | |
| ML | 1060 (500-2000) | 160 (0-300) | 90 | 80 | Resistant | |
| Control | 1290 (1100-1350) | 1280 (1080-1580) | - | - | - |
Sekh=Sekhukhune, Capr=Capricorn, W/berg=Waterberg, BZ=Benzimidazole (Valbazen®), LEV=Levamisole (Tramisol Ultra®), ML=Macrocyclic lactones (Ivomec®), FEC1=Fecal egg count pre-treatment, FEC2=Fecal egg count 14 days post-treatment
